Bureau of Labor statistics disagrees with your figures from the first paragraph: “workers under age 25 ... made up about half of those paid the federal minimum wage or less. Among employed teenagers (ages 16 to 19) paid by the hour, about 10 percent earned the minimum wage or less.”
Recent state/city wide examples of minimum wage increases also contradict your statements about negative impacts of such policy, which I suspect is one reason you avoided sources in any of your statements.
